In the rapidly expanding ecosystem of lithium-ion energy storage, the shift from passive to active battery balancing represents a fundamental breakthrough. As an experienced manufacturer and supplier, Litongwei recognizes that modern energy applications—ranging from EVs to large-scale grid storage—require more than simple over-voltage protection.
Passive balancing, which dissipates excess energy as heat, is becoming obsolete in high-capacity systems due to its inefficiency. Conversely, our active balancing technology transfers energy from higher-voltage cells to lower-voltage ones, significantly extending battery cycle life by up to 30%. Q: What is the primary advantage of active balancing over passive?
A: Active balancing moves energy between cells, whereas passive balances by burning energy as heat. This makes active balancing significantly more efficient and ideal for large capacity batteries.
